信息爆炸时代已经来临。人们每天都要面对海量信息,如何从中筛选出有价值、感兴趣的内容成为了摆在每个人面前的问题。今日头条作为一款热门的资讯平台,凭借其独特的新闻排序算法,为用户打造了个性化的阅读体验。本文将揭秘今日头条新闻排序算法,带您了解其背后的原理和优势。
一、今日头条新闻排序算法概述

1. 算法原理
今日头条新闻排序算法基于大数据和人工智能技术,通过对用户兴趣、阅读行为、社交关系等多维度数据进行挖掘和分析,实现个性化推荐。算法主要分为以下几个步骤:
(1)用户画像:通过对用户的基本信息、兴趣爱好、浏览记录等数据进行收集和分析,构建用户画像。
(2)内容标签:对新闻内容进行分类和标签化,使其具备明确的主题和属性。
(3)相关性计算:根据用户画像和内容标签,计算新闻与用户的兴趣相关性。
(4)排序优化:根据相关性计算结果,对新闻进行排序,优先推荐与用户兴趣高度匹配的内容。
2. 算法优势
(1)个性化推荐:根据用户画像和兴趣,为用户推荐最感兴趣的新闻,提高用户满意度。
(2)实时更新:算法可实时调整,确保用户能够获取最新、最热的新闻。
(3)高效筛选:通过算法筛选,用户可以快速找到有价值、感兴趣的内容,节省时间。
(4)精准营销:为企业提供精准的营销机会,助力企业实现品牌推广和销售转化。
二、今日头条新闻排序算法的具体实现
1. 用户画像构建
今日头条通过以下方式构建用户画像:
(1)基本信息:性别、年龄、职业、地域等。
(2)兴趣爱好:通过用户浏览、点赞、评论等行为,分析用户的兴趣爱好。
(3)阅读行为:记录用户的阅读时间、阅读时长、阅读频率等,了解用户阅读习惯。
(4)社交关系:分析用户在社交平台上的互动,了解用户社交圈。
2. 内容标签化
今日头条对新闻内容进行标签化,主要采用以下方法:
(1)人工标注:邀请专业编辑对新闻内容进行分类和标签化。
(2)机器学习:利用自然语言处理技术,自动识别新闻内容中的关键词和主题。
3. 相关性计算
今日头条通过以下方式计算新闻与用户的相关性:
(1)相似度计算:根据用户画像和内容标签,计算新闻与用户兴趣的相似度。
(2)权重分配:根据相似度计算结果,为新闻分配权重,权重越高,推荐概率越大。
4. 排序优化
今日头条采用以下方法进行排序优化:
(1)排序算法:采用多种排序算法,如时间排序、热度排序、权重排序等,确保新闻排序的合理性和多样性。
(2)实时调整:根据用户反馈和阅读数据,实时调整排序算法,提高推荐效果。
今日头条新闻排序算法凭借其个性化推荐、实时更新、高效筛选等优势,为用户打造了独特的阅读体验。在未来,随着人工智能技术的不断发展,今日头条新闻排序算法将更加成熟,为用户提供更加精准、贴心的内容推荐。








